News summary

Olympic gymnast Simone Biles, fresh from her success at the 2024 Paris Olympics, threw out the first pitch at Friday's Houston Astros game against the Kansas City Royals. Biles, a native of Spring, Texas, was joined by fellow Olympian Jordan Chiles and other Houston-area athletes. This marks one of several times Biles has performed this honor, previously doing so in 2016 and 2019. Fans were thrilled to see Biles, who has become the most decorated U.S. gymnast with 11 Olympic medals. The Astros won the game 3-2, adding to an already celebratory evening. Biles continues to support the Paralympics and has hinted at the possibility of competing in the 2028 Los Angeles Olympics.
